Navigating the Challenges of International Hotel Exports

International hotel exports present a unique set of challenges that suppliers and manufacturers must navigate to achieve success. Understanding these obstacles is essential for developing effective strategies.

Regulatory Hurdles

Different countries have varying regulations concerning product standards, tariffs, and import/export laws. Suppliers must stay informed about these regulations to avoid potential legal issues.

Cultural Differences

Cultural nuances can impact how products are received in different markets. Understanding local customs and preferences is essential for successful marketing and sales strategies.

Logistical Complications

Logistics can be a significant challenge in international trade, from shipping delays to customs clearance. Suppliers should plan thoroughly and partner with reliable logistics firms to mitigate these challenges.

Currency Fluctuations

Fluctuations in currency values can impact pricing and profitability. Suppliers should consider risk management strategies to protect against adverse currency movements.

Building Trust Across Borders

Building trust with international partners can take time. Establishing transparent communication and reliable service is critical for fostering strong relationships.
